Uber Technologies, Inc. $UBER is HughesLittle Investment Management Ltd.’s 5th Largest Position

HughesLittle Investment Management Ltd. boosted its position in shares of Uber Technologies, Inc. (NYSE:UBERFree Report) by 71.6% in the 1st qu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The firm owned 730,133 shares of the ride-sharing company’s stock after buying an additional 304,720 shares during the quarter. Uber Technologies accounts for approximately 10.3% of HughesLittle Investment Management Ltd.’s investment portfolio, making the stock its 5th largest position. HughesLittle Investment Management Ltd.’s holdings in Uber Technologies were worth $52,518,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Uber Technologies Price Performance

UBER opened at $73.96 on Friday. The business’s 50-day moving average is $72.78 and its two-hundred day moving average is $75.16. Uber Technologies, Inc. has a 1 year low of $67.19 and a 1 year high of $101.99.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.41, a current ratio of 1.07 and a quick ratio of 1.07. The firm has a market capitalization of $150.55 billion, a PE ratio of 18.44,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 6.18 and a beta of 1.12.

Uber Technologies (NYSE:UBERG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, May 6th. The ride-sharing company reported $0.72 EPS for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.69 by $0.03. The business had revenue of $13.20 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$13.28 billion. Uber Technologies had a net margin of 15.91% and a return on equity of 41.40%. The company’s quarterly revenue was up 14.5%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period in the prior year, the firm posted $0.83 earnings per share. Uber Technologies has set its Q2 2026 guidance at 0.780-0.820 EPS. Research analysts anticipate that Uber Technologies, Inc. will post 2.95 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

About Uber Technologies

Uber Technologies, Inc is a technology company that operates a global platform connecting riders, drivers, couriers, restaurants and shippers. Founded in 2009 by Garrett Camp and Travis Kalanick and headquartered in San Francisco, Uber developed one of the first large-scale ride-hailing marketplaces and has since expanded into a broader set of mobility and logistics services. The company completed its initial public offering in 2019 and continues to position its app-based network as a multi-modal transportation and delivery platform.

Uber’s principal businesses include mobility services (ride-hailing and shared rides), delivery through Uber Eats, and freight logistics via Uber Freight.
